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68 0603373 315455 965356
525499788 206492 80
525499788 206492 80
7122 6494693 2369302
All about undefined
Interested in learning more?
525499788 206492 80
7122 6494693 2369302
See more
7091496 46272
9086995 27802 231 551671
See more
83122990486 58104416 690
0324 85743577 90437 93984869721
See more